Aye
Aye is a village of Wallonia and a district of the municipality of Marche-en-Famenne, located in the province of Luxembourg, Belgium. The inhabitants of Aye are called the "Godis" in the Walloon language.Photo: Opzwartbeek, CC BY-SA 4.0.
- Type: Village with 2,810 residents
- Description: section of Marche-en-Famenne, Belgium
- Postal code: 6900

Marloie
Village
Photo: Jean-Pol GRANDMONT, CC BY 3.0.
Marloie is a village of Wallonia in the municipality of Marche-en-Famenne, district of Waha, located in the province of Luxembourg, Belgium. The so-called Vieille cense in the middle of Marloie is a medieval fortified farm which originally belonged to the Abbey of Saint-Hubert. Marloie is situated 3 km southeast of Aye.
